Auroras rocked the sky over Denali National Park this morning while I used my headlamp to illuminate the beautiful fall colors. Here in Alaska, the autumnal equinox is today, September 22 (10:50 pm AKDT to be exact). In the USA, for those in Mountain, Central & Eastern time zones, this year’s autumnal equinox lands on September 23, a day later. Close enough, we can celebrate this event both days! And we know auroras love equinoxes.
